contents The Photostat-Microfilm War at the New York Public Library in the 1930s, the 1940s, and the 1950s. Bourke, Thomas A. Cost Effectiveness Information Storage Library Services Microfilm Reprography Reviews the status of photostats and microfilm at the New York Public Library, including evaluations of the demand for each and the relationship between the two forms during the 1930s, 1940s, and 1950s. Reasons why the two forms continue to coexist--even though it was predicted that microfilm would replace photostats--are discussed. (24 references) (CLB)
